Guidelines for Pruning Miniature Roses
Definition: Pruning is a horticultural practice that involves selectively removing certain parts of a plant, such as branches, buds, or roots, to promote healthier growth, improve flowering, and maintain the desired shape and size of the plant.Why Prune Miniature Roses?
Miniature roses, also known as patio roses or container roses, are compact and delicate varieties of roses that require regular pruning to ensure their health and beauty. Pruning miniature roses serves several purposes:- Promoting Growth: Pruning stimulates new growth by removing old, weak, or diseased branches, allowing the plant to focus its energy on producing new shoots and blooms.
- Enhancing Flowering: By removing spent flowers and pruning back the stems, you encourage the plant to produce more blooms and extend the flowering season.
- Maintaining Shape: Pruning helps control the size and shape of miniature roses, preventing them from becoming leggy or overgrown.
- Preventing Disease: Proper pruning techniques improve air circulation and sunlight penetration, reducing the risk of fungal diseases and promoting overall plant health.
When to Prune Miniature Roses?
Pruning miniature roses is typically done in early spring, just before new growth begins. However, it’s important to consider your specific climate and the growth habits of your roses. In colder regions, it may be best to wait until the last frost has passed to avoid damaging tender new growth.Pruning Techniques for Miniature Roses
